Description
The Woodward Series 723PLUS digital controller, model 8280-410, is a lightweight yet durable industrial controller housed in a fully protective metal chassis. It is engineered to operate reliably in demanding environments with ambient temperatures of up to 70°C (158°F), providing precise control and management for industrial engines and prime movers.
📋 Product Parameters & Datasheet
- Dimensions: 254 mm x 178 mm x 64 mm
- Weight: 6 lbs 8 oz (approximately 2.95 kg)
- Country of Origin: United States
- Power Supply: Low voltage DC power (18 to 32 VDC)
- Operating Temperature: Up to 70°C (158°F)
- Communication Interfaces: Serial communication port for PC configuration and diagnostics
- Discrete Inputs: Configurable discrete inputs for start, stop, and control commands
- Discrete Outputs: Relay driver outputs for alarm signaling and auxiliary control
- Enclosure Material: Fully covered metal chassis
- Enclosure Protection: Chassis mount IP20 rating
⚙️ Product Operation Instructions
- Power Connection: Connect the 18-32 VDC power supply to the designated input terminals, ensuring correct polarity and secure grounding.
- Sensor & Actuator Wiring: Wire the speed sensors, monitoring points, and actuator control lines to the appropriate terminal blocks according to your application schematic.
- Configuration: Connect a PC running Woodward configuration software via the serial port to program custom control logic, safety limits, and monitoring parameters.
- Startup & Monitoring: Energize the controller, perform pre-start diagnostics, initiate system operation, and monitor performance using the connected service tool.
